#2140db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2140db is composed of 12.9% red, 25.1%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 84.9% cyan, 70.8%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 230 degrees, a saturation of 73.8% and a lightness of 49.4%. #2140db color hex could be obtained by blending #4280ff with #0000b7. Closest websafe color is: #3333cc.

#2140db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#2140db has RGB values of R:33, G:64,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0.85, M:0.71,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 2179291.
